John Cage’s masterpiece 4’33” was nicknamed “Absolute Zero” because it seemed as if all motion stopped when the piece was being performed ( and not because of the popularly believed notion that 4 minutes 33 seconds was equal to 273 seconds ) . The person on the bank note is Lord Kelvin who gave the Kelvin scale with its zero at -273 degrees celsius . Absolute zero is the temperature at which all molecular motion stops relative to the rest of the body .
